I would like to "classically" co-registrate a BOLD image to a template using the movement parameters of the anatomical image, in a primate, with afni_proc.py.
for a typical command please see:
[afni.nimh.nih.gov]

I would like to know if there is a way to modify the "3dSkullStrip or "3dAutomask" parameters in -epi_strip of afni_proc.py?
For example, if I would like to add "-monkey" to 3dSkullStrip. Is it possible?

Also,
Is there a way to provide an external EPI mask?

It seems to me that having a bad SkullStrip generates lots of problems for the co-registration?
This problem seems to be recurrent for primates or mammalian BOLD images with no homogenous BOLD signal.
